In the upcoming episode of "9-1-1," Maddie Han faces new challenges as she returns to work as a dispatcher. This is her first time back since a traumatic kidnapping incident. The scar on her throat is a visible reminder of the near-fatal experience she endured. Showrunner Tim Minear shared that the story picks up five weeks after the attack. While Maddie's hair has grown a bit, her scar remains. It will now be a regular part of Jennifer Love Hewitt's makeup routine on set, just like the scar on another character named Chimney, played by Kenneth Choi. For Maddie, the focus is less on the physical scar and more on the emotional impact of her trauma. In the promotional material for the episode titled "Disconnected," she appears to experience a panic attack while helping a caller trapped in a smoky room. She seems distressed and struggles to speak. Additionally, Eddie faces his own challenges in El Paso. His new life gets complicated when his son, Christopher, finds him in an unfamiliar situation. Fans are left wondering how both characters will cope as the eighth season continues.
